As the Zulauf Visiting Professor at PLU, Dr. Kevin K. Boeh teaches finance
at the School of Business. Prior to PLU, he taught in the MBA programs at
Seattle U and at the Ivey School of Business at the U of Western Ontario.
Dr. Boeh is an experienced investment banker and management consultant.
After his BA (1990) in economics from the Colorado College, he worked in
management consulting for both A.T. Kearney and Accenture. He completed his
MBA (1996, beta gamma sigma) in finance at UCLA and moved to a career on
Wall Street. His investment banking experience includes over 100 successful
strategic advisory, public and private corporate finance, and M&A clients
for which he has raised over $6B (US), and completed over $5B (US) in M&A
transactions.
After collecting a couple of million frequent flier miles, he returned to
academia and obtained his Ph.D. at the Ivey School of Business. Dr. Boeh's
research involves the intersection of corporate finance and corporate
strategy with an international emphasis.
His international experience has included long-term assignments in
Australia, the United Kingdom, and Canada, plus extensive work with clients
in France, Germany, Israel, and Japan, among others.
He currently serves on
the boards of directors of two private companies, runs a merchant banking
fund, and is the faculty advisor to the PLU student investment fund.
